**Q: Why does the replica-lag alarm for Pondermill fire during the nightly ledger import?**

The Pondermill read replicas ingest a large batch write around 02:00, and lag briefly exceeds the 30-second threshold. This is expected; the alarm auto-resolves within ten minutes. Do not fail over during this window, as the primary is healthy. If lag persists beyond 20 minutes, check the import job queue in Driftboard first, then escalate. For persistent or unexplained lag, contact the data platform rotation at the address below.

pager mailbox: casix@tolvaqsys.internal

## Artifact Signing — Inventory Reconciliation Job

The nightly reconciliation job for Stockline now signs its output manifests before upload. Unsigned manifests are rejected by the Ledgerbox ingest as of build 412. Two mismatches last week traced to a stale key on the runner pool; rotated Tuesday. Action for sync: confirm all runners pull the current key at job start. The active signing key for the reconciliation pipeline is as follows.

signing key of yafop-taguf = bky3_Kre

Briefing — Leadership Review: Franchise Agreement

Prepared for the finance team regarding the proposed Ostermead Kitchens franchise with Calver Hospitality Group. Key terms: seven-year initial period, 5.5% royalty on gross sales, and a territory covering the Darrowfield corridor. Fit-out costs fall to the franchisee; brand compliance audits occur twice yearly. Projected break-even is month nineteen. The wider expansion rationale is summarised in the note that follows.

board note of kadug-tawig: Only 5 of the 100 pilot accounts renewed Oliath, so a churn review is set for April 15.

Subject: Parceline webhook cut-over — summary for review

Team,

The cut-over of the Parceline tracking webhook from the legacy relay to the new ingest gateway completed last night without dropped events. We replayed a two-hour buffer to confirm idempotency, verified signature validation on every inbound payload, and rotated the signing secret as planned. Old endpoints now return 410. For your audit, the full set of configuration values applied to the production ingest service is listed below.

config for yahof-tajop:
zorath:
  pin: 7493
  metrics_host: metrics.zorath.tolvaqsys.internal
  tenant: praiel
  seal: seal_fd9cd4f1